Vail Resorts (MTN) came out with quarterly earnings of $6.56 per share, beating the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$6.29 per share. This compares to earnings of $5.76 per share a year ago. These figures are adjusted for non-recurring items.This quarterly report represents an earnings surprise of 4.29%. A quarter ago, it was expected that this ski resort operator would post a loss of $5.14 per share when it actually produced a loss of $4.61, delivering a surprise of 10.31%.Over the last four quarters, the company has surpassed consensus EPS estimates two times.Vail Resorts, which belongs to the Zacks Leisure and Recreation Services industry, posted revenues of $1.14 billion for the quarter ended January 2025, missing the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 0.06%. This compares to year-ago revenues of $1.08 billion.
